Hormone secreted only during pregnancy is-

A
Cortisol
B
Progesterone
C
hPL
D
Estrogen

Share this question

For Instagram sharing, use “Apps” on mobile or copy the link.

Text Solution

Verified by Experts
The correct answer is:
C

hPL (human Placental Lactogen), also known as hCS (human Chorionic Somatomammotropin), is a hormone secreted by the placenta. Since the placenta is a temporary organ that only develops during pregnancy, hPL is exclusively produced during this period. Its functions include preparing the mammary glands for lactation and regulating the mother's metabolism to support the developing fetus.
